Description

 TITLE: Product QA ManagerPOSITION CLASSIFICATION: ExemptDEPARTMENT: FSQAREPORTS TO: Global DirectorBACKGROUND:Education and Work BackgroundBS in Food Science, Engineering, Chemistry, Biology or other related technical field with 4-6 years of experience in the food manufacturing industry ORGraduate degree (MS or PhD) in Food Science, Engineering, Chemistry, Biology or other related technical field with 2-4 years of experience in the food manufacturing industryMust have had at least 2 years of FSQA and cross-functional leadership positionsMust have documented experience in working for at least 2 years in an agile work environmentSkills and ExperienceWorking knowledge of GFSI certification standards such as SQF, BRC, ISO 22000, etc.Should have working knowledge an agile product development process vs linear like Stage Gate or WaterfallShould have a successful track record or leading cross-functional technical teams towards the accomplishment of work goalsQA experience in support of product development and commercialization processes is desirableExperience in a USDA-regulated monitored work environment and sous vide food manufacturing industry a plusContinuous Improvement and Project Management certification and/or experience preferred but not mandatoryShould be able to effectively work cross-functionally in a fast-paced work environment JOB RESPONSIBILITIES:Product Development QAAssist R&D/Innovation in developing their process flows, documentation and other compliance standards for product development and commercialization.Assures that new or improved Cuisine products follow all FSQA and R&D/Innovation standards during the development process.QA representative on R&D/Innovation team meetings and development discussions.Lead and accountable for the timely results of the biweekly Corporate QA and R&D/Innovation cross-functional meetingsManages the interface between QA and R&D/Innovation during product development and product improvement activities.QA Project Manager is responsible for ensuring that department functional teams deliver all FSQA requirements to each R&D and Innovations project in a timely manner.Ensures that FSQA has the correct R&D/Innovation information needed to support the business effectively on product development and improvement projectsRoutinely communicate to R&D/Innovation the status of FSQA development deliverables.Routinely communicate to FSQA team members the project status.Clearance and Post-Launch Conformity Control ProcessesDevelop standards, assure Continuous Improvements via PDCA, and maintain compliance around the Product Clearance and Post-Launch Conformity Control Processes (PLCC) or equivalent like QCF299s for new productsManage the interface between FSQA and other Cuisine departments in the fulfillment of all Clearance requirements leading up to and during the Commercialization runs, including First Batch Requests, to assure a timely and compliant market release.Support R&D/Innovation and other FSQA functional teams to define and verify product specifications through the Clearance and PLCC processes, respectively, using valid statistical approaches.QA Project ManagementTeam member on Commercial/Sales and other strategic business projects that require FSQA input (e.g., actions, advice, regulations, etc.). This membership must be defined in consultation with the FSQA Corporate Management as other functional teams like Process, Compliance, or Commercial QA can also perform Project Manager responsibilities.Assure that all departments comply with FSQA standards in the execution of the project.Ensures that department functional teams deliver all FSQA requirements to each strategic business project in a timely mannerRoutinely communicate to Project team the status of FSQA project deliverables.Routinely communicate to FSQA team members the project status.
